Pullback attractors for a semilinear heat equation in a non-cylindrical domain

open access: yesJournal of Differential Equations, 2008
The existence and uniqueness of a variational solution satisfying energy equality is proved for a semilinear heat equation in a non-cylindrical domain with homogeneous Dirichlet boundary condition, under the assumption that the spatial domains are bounded and increase with time.

p-Laplacian wave equations in non-cylindrical domains

open access: yes, 2021
This paper is devoted to studying the stability of p-Laplacian wave equations with strong damping in non-cylindrical domains. The method of proof based on some estimates for time-varying coefficients rising from moving boundary and a modified Kormonik inequality.

On a Problem Connected with Navier-stokes Equations in Non Cylindrical Domains

open access: yesJournal of Mathematics and Statistics, 2005
Summary: We showed the existence of weak solutions of equations that represent flows of a non-homogeneous viscous incompressible fluids in a non cylindrical domain in \(\mathbb R^3\). The classical Navier-Stokes equation is a particular case of the equations here considered.

Factorization of linear elliptic boundary value problems in non-cylindrical domains [PDF]

open access: yesComptes Rendus. Mathématique, 2011
We present a method of factorization for linear elliptic boundary value problems considered in non-cylindrical domains. We associate a control problem to the boundary value problem which regularizes it. The technique of change of variables is used to study this problem.
